Complete Versus Incomplete Revascularization in Patients With Severe Aortic Stenosis Undergoing Complex, High-Risk

Background:
Complex coronary artery disease frequently coexists with severe aortic stenosis. The prognostic impact of complete revascularization (CR) versus incomplete revascularization (IR) in patients undergoing complex and/or high-risk indicated percutaneous coronary intervention (CHIP) and transcatheter aortic valve implantation (TAVI) remains unclear.
Methods:
We analyzed 550 patients who underwent CHIP and transfemoral TAVI between 2013 and 2023 at 14 international centers. Patients were stratified by completeness of revascularization. The primary endpoint was a composite of all-cause death and unplanned cardiovascular (CV) hospitalization at 1 year.
Results:
CR was achieved in 299 patients (54.4%). Patients with IR more frequently had three-vessel disease, bifurcation lesions, left main disease, and need for mechanical support. Balloon-expandable valves were more frequently implanted in the CR cohort. Short-term outcomes were similar in the two groups. At 1 year, the incidence of the primary endpoint did not differ significantly between CR and IR groups (20.1 vs. 27.3%, hazard ratio [HR] 0.72, 95% confidence interval [CI] 0.49-1.07). CV rehospitalizations were significantly reduced in the CR group (14.8 vs. 22.8%, HR 0.61, 95% CI 0.38-0.97) even after multivariable adjustment and excluding hospitalizations for repeat revascularization.
Conclusions:
In patients undergoing CHIP and TAVI, CR was associated with a reduction in CV hospitalizations. Further studies are needed to confirm this finding.
